The China Electricity Council said that time-consuming power shortages in some parts of China have existed in recent years. The current power shortage presents the characteristics of advance time, wide range, and increased gap, which is significantly different from the large-area power shortage before 2004. The current power shortage is still structural power shortage, with local, seasonal and time-course characteristics. It is not advisable to exaggerate the current situation and impact of power shortages, or even define it as a national “electricity shortage”. The reporter learned today from the China Electricity Council that in the first four months of this year, due to rapid growth in power demand, tight supply of coal and power, drought in some areas, reduced power output, insufficient power supply capacity in some areas, and limited capacity adjustment across the grid. The impact of factors, the national electricity supply and demand situation is generally tight, the contradiction between power supply and demand in some regions and peak hours is more prominent, the power supply situation is severe, but it should also be recognized that this power shortage is different from the national large-scale, persistent "lack of electricity" In general, it is a structural power shortage. By adopting orderly electricity measures, increasing cross-regional inter-provincial power supply support, and effectively coordinating coal-electricity contradictions, it is possible to alleviate the contradiction between supply and demand and reduce the gap to a certain extent.   According to the China Electricity Council, during the peak season from June to August, the total electricity consumption of the whole society is expected to be 1.25 to 1.3 trillion kWh, an increase of about 12% year-on-year; the highest power load will increase by about 14%. During the peak summer season, the East China Power gap is 15 million kilowatts, and the gaps in North China, Central China and South China are about 5 million kilowatts. If there is a combination of uncertainties such as climate, incoming water, and coal supply, the peak gap may further expand. According to China Electricity Council, due to the imbalanced power plant structure and regional structure in recent years, the proportion of thermal power has dropped rapidly, the proportion of new energy power generation has increased, and the proportion of power installed capacity in the western region has increased rapidly. The construction of the power grid has not kept up, resulting in a severely limited capacity allocation of resources across the country. The seasonal power gap in the eastern and central regions has increased. On the contrary, surplus power in the western and northeastern regions cannot be transported to the eastern and central regions. This is a typical structural Power shortage pattern.
